DAC2 Pro on Raspberry Pi OS stops working once headphones unplugged

So I'm just using the headphone output of the DAC2 Pro, when I plug headphones in it works great, once I unplug the headphones I cannot get any audio out of the headphone socket again until I reboot the Pi (restarting the audio, changing audio settings, etc. don't work)

I'm pretty sure it's related to physical detection of the 3.5mm jack as I put a small extention cable in and I can unplug and replug my headphones from the extention just fine.


